The Gatekeeper of Innovation: Storage’s Role in AI and Tomorrow’s Technology
Storage might not sound exciting, but in today’s AI-driven world, it’s anything but boring. With massive amounts of data piling up, one idea becomes clear: to unlock the future, you need a reliable place to store the past. So what does it take to make IT storage a true strategic enabler? In this episode of Edge of IT, host Jonathan Gough is joined by Mike Sasse, Principal Technologist at Pure Storage, and Darren Livingston, Chief Technology Strategist at Pellera. Together, they explore why storage is no longer a background necessity, but the backbone of scalability, automation, and AI. From ransomware and rising complexity to the shift toward storage-as-a-service, they unpack the challenges leaders face and the innovations reshaping the industry. Mike and Darren explain why the future of storage comes down to abstraction and automation, making storage invisible, interchangeable, and simple to consume. They share real-world insights on building private cloud experiences, measuring ROI through metrics that matter, and preparing for an AI future where data demands never stop. So if you’ve ever thought of storage as something to put on the back burner, this conversation just might change your mind.

Human-Centric Tech: Designing for Connection in a Digital World
Technology should never get in the way of human connection, and in the best cases, it actually makes it stronger. In this episode of Edge of IT, host Jonathan Gough sits down with two guests who’ve built their careers around people-first innovation. Jim McCann, Founder and Executive Chairman of 1-800-FLOWERS, and Theodora “Theo” Pajaczkowska, Advisory & Design Lead at Pellera, join forces to explore how technology from call centers to agentic AI can actually deepen human connection when done right. Together, they unpack how businesses can lead with empathy, apply human-centric principles to modern tools, and use AI to enhance human connection at scale.

How AI Is Accelerating Financial Planning and Analytics
While finance might not be the first industry you associate with innovation, behind the scenes, it has been getting a serious tech upgrade. In this episode, Jonathan sits down with Michael McGeein, Program Director and Product Management Leader at IBM, and Brian Simpson, Senior Director of Presales, Data & AI at Pellera, to unpack how AI is transforming financial planning and analytics. From the early days of algorithmic forecasting to today’s dynamic, real-time modeling, Michael and Brian share how AI is helping teams move beyond static spreadsheets to more agile, decision-ready tools. They dive into the real-world impact across industries like pharma and manufacturing, explore how platforms like AWS are accelerating time to value, and explain how agentic AI is helping democratize forecasting by reducing technical barriers. Most importantly, they discuss why AI in finance isn’t about replacing people, it’s about empowering them to focus on higher-value work.
